Peyton List to Star in Teen Supernatural Romance "B-Loved" Greenlit for HBO Max

Two-Part Event from Endeavor Content and Wonder Worldwide Directed by Emily Ting Set to Premiere in Time for Valentine's Day 2023

May 11, 2022 - Burbank, CA - HBO Max announced today the greenlight for the live-action two-part special event, B-Loved (working title), from Endeavor Content and Wonder Worldwide, starring Peyton List (Cobra Kai) as Bea, a free-spirited teenage ghost who forms a special friendship with the new boy in town, Cole, whose house she has been inhabiting for over 100 years. With the help of a magical ring that allows Cole to see Bea, they'll rediscover the meaning of being alive, but also the importance of letting go. The ghostly romance written by Black List Nicholl Fellowship winner, Cesar Vitale, will be directed by Emily Ting (Tall Girl 2) and is scheduled to premiere in time for Valentine's Day 2023 on HBO Max.

In B-Loved, Bea is an adventurous, funny, curious teenager who also happens to be a host from the 1920s trapped in present day. Though she might find herself getting into precarious situations at times, she loves to explore unknown places. Bea gives her heart passionately to the things she loves, and with the help of new friend Cole, she starts to experience the world again.

B-Loved is executive produced by Mark Burton and Aaron Parry, Tracy K. Price, William Andrew, Ryan Malachowsky, and Jill Sanford.
